SHIFT+ is a planning conference presented in partnership between Dalhousie School of Planning and the LPPANS – Licensed Professional Planners of Nova Scotia (LPPANS). The collaboration joins the perspectives of professional practice with the academic lens of planners-to-be, to offer a conference committed to learning and looking ahead to what’s next and what’s possible.

LPPANS is the regulatory body responsible for the planning profession in Nova Scotia. The Association was created in 2005 through the Professional Planners Act. Since 2005, the LPPANS has been increasing its capacity to regulate the conduct of members and control the use of the Licensed Professional Planner (LPP) designation.

LPPANS became independent from the Atlantic Planners Institute (API) in November of 2023. This gave LPPANS the opportunity to partner with Dal on a spring conference: Shift+. We hope to make a spring planning conference an annual highlight for our members.

The SHIFT+ conference is designed to facilitate dialogue among students, planners, and the broader community, fostering discussions on innovative ideas, as well as pressing land use and built environment issues across Nova Scotia.
